Job Purpose:
Galderma is currently hiring a Medical Affairs Manager for India and South Asia
Under the overall guidance and supervision of Medical Affairs - Head.
This role as an individual contributor will ensure effective and up-to-date communication of scientific data through external engagements enabling healthcare professionals and health decision makers to bring relevant healthcare solutions to their patients
Bring medical and technical expertise to the relevant brand teams and other internal business partners of 3 business units (Prescription Consumer and Aesthetics) with specific focus on Prescription and Consumer business.

Main Responsibilities:
Management of medical plans:
Implement country medical strategy and plans in line with the regional/global medical strategy to ensure country level priorities and needs.
Partner with country commercial team to develop and implement medicomarketing plans to ensure continued success and competitive leadership of Galderma products.
Provide proactive input and reactive support to the R&D development strategy and projects according to country needs for success of new product launches. Maintain and monitor the medical plan reporting and budget expenditures.
Medical Training:
Develop training materials and deliver disease and product training to commercial and sales partners
Act as speaker for the disease area and scientific knowledge of Galderma portfolio.
Review & approval of Promotional and non-promotional materials:
Manage the integrity and accuracy of scientific and medical data communication both internally and externally for promotional and nonpromotional purposes
Review and approval of medical promotional market access and other information materials for country consumption
Contribute to claims development strategies and implementations for new and marketed products.
Management of Medical Information and Inquiries:
Manage and response to HCPs and customer medical inquiries and information activities related to Galdermas products in accordance with regional /local model referencing global standard responses.
Evidence Generation and Data dissemination:
Responsible for the local clinical evidence generation strategy and communication plans
Manage investigator- initiated studies (IIT) and support facilitation of IIT and other local clinical trials (e.g. Phase III & Phase IV) including oversight and management of CRO
Communicate actively with internal and external stakeholders on current and new medical scientific data.
Medical education and scientific engagements:
Lead and organize scientific engagements and medical education and professional development of experts (e.g. advisory boards medical symposiums)
Provide medical and scientific expertise to support product launches key scientific meetings relationship management with leading research physicians and critical evaluation of current literature.
KOL and Medical Society Engagement and Development plans:
Develop KOL and Medical Societies Management Program
Interact with KOLs and healthcare decision makers at scientific meetings and other medical forums
Engage in scientific exchange with KOLs to obtain input on disease landscape current data and evidence gaps for Galderma marketed and development stage products.
Track treatment guidelines and conduct peer to peer scientific discussions to maintain a reliable presence with KOLs and develop professional relationships. Serve as a resource for scientific expert to provide inputs on external medical society collaboration and partnerships.
Establish and maintain professional and credible relationships with KOL key and academic centers/centers of excellence
Partner with academic centers teaching institutions/universities to develop education programs trainings and professional development of experts.
Risk Management and Compliance:
Lead on continual critical evaluation of engagements in relations to HCPs and Healthcare organizations (e.g. grants sponsorships) in India to ensure that it is consistent with both the internal policies & local regulations proactively identify challenges and develop contingency plans to meet them.
